Motor in an electric bicycle acts as the pumping heart of the bicycle. Electric bicycles or E-bikes that are fitted with motor drive systems are an ideal option to drive in hilly areas, overpasses, and rough roads, as it is easy to manage speed more effectively. Technological advancements in the electric bicycle motor market have led to the advent of hub motors as an alternative to the costly crank drive motors. The global electric bicycle motor market is witnessing an impressive growth rate, owing to the surge in demand for electric bicycles across the globe. In Germany, electric bicycles are taking control over the conventional bicycle market, whereas in China, e-bikes are gaining popularity over the small motorcycles and mopeds running on fossil fuel.
